A sump pump system is a crucial line against basement flooding. This effective setup features a sump pit, which gathers water that drifts into your basement. A submersible pump then discharges the collected water outside of your home, preventing flooding.
To maximize the performance of your sump pump system, periodic checks are crucial. This includes clearing the container clear from debris and examining the pump's activity.

Ensuring Your Sump Pump Hose for Optimal Performance
A well-maintained sump pump hose is crucial for protecting your foundation from flooding. Regularly check your hose for any signs of deterioration. Look for cracks, leaks, or tears. If you find any issues, it's essential to replace the hose immediately to prevent potential water issues.
To ensure optimal performance, periodically clean your sump pump hose. Uncouple the hose from the sump pump and rid it of any sediment that may have gathered. You can use a garden hose with water to clear the hose.
After cleaning, reattach the hose to the sump pump and run it to make sure there are no drips.
Choosing the Right Sump Pump for Your Basement Needs
Protecting your basement from flooding is essential. A properly functioning sump pump can be your first line of defense against water damage. However, with so many variations available, selecting the right sump pump for your specific needs can seem overwhelming. Consider the capacity of your basement and the amount of rainfall your area typically experiences. A robust pump may be necessary if you live in a region prone to heavy rainfall.
It's also important to determine between submersible and pedestal pumps. Submersible pumps are completely submerged in the water, while pedestal pumps have the motor outside the basin. Submersible pumps are generally more reliable, but pedestal pumps may be sump pump specifications easier to install.
Finally, don't forget about a backup power source. A battery backup system or generator can ensure your sump pump continues to function even during a power outage.
Troubleshooting Common Sump Pump Issues
A sump pump is a vital part for protecting your house from water damage. While they are generally reliable, there are some common problems that can arise. Here's a look at some of the most frequent sump pump situations and how to fix them.
One common problem is a broken sensor. If the sensor isn't registering water, the pump won't activate. Check the sensor for dirt.
Another common reason is a clogged exit. This can occur from trash gathering in the pipe. Unclog the pipe to restore water flow.
Finally, a malfunctioning motor is another option. If your pump won't start, it may be time to upgrade the electrical component. Periodic checks can help prevent these common problems.
